Infrastructure

GPU FleetProvides various accelerator cards including FPGA, GPU, and ASIC
Elastic computing instances with GPU computing accelerators suitable for scenarios (such as artificial intelligence (specifically deep learning and machine learning), high-performance computing, and professional graphics processing)

Compute & Deployment

On-DemandPay-As-You-Go Billing
Reserved Instancessubscription (Save by Subscription Billing)
VM-BasedElastic computing instances
Container-BasedGPU Sharing Software for Containers (allows multiple containers to use a single GPU)
KubernetesContainer Service for Kubernetes (ACK)

GPU Hardware

Latest GenElastic GPU Service uses the latest GPU acceleration chips and provides various accelerator cards (such as FPGA, GPU, and ASIC) to serve business purposes (such as AI, graphics, transcoding, and encryption).
Multi-GPU NodesHigh-Performance Communication for One or More Multi-GPU Servers

Pricing Model

SubscriptionSupports the subscription and pay-as-you-go billing methods. You can select an appropriate billing method based on your business needs · Allows you to purchase on-demand resources without making a large upfront investment
Public Pricinghttps://www.alibabacloud.com/en/pricing?_p_lc=1
Egress ChargesRequires one-off purchase of outbound bandwidth that cannot be adjusted
Pay-as-you-goAchieve the elasticity you need and only pay for what you actually use. No upfront payments required.

Performance & Scaling

Multi-Node TrainingIt can significantly improve the efficiency of AI distributed training and network bandwidth utilization.
Elastic ScalingElastic GPU Service provides a complete service system that combines software and hardware to help you flexibly allocate resources, elastically scale your system, improve computing power, and lower the cost of your AI-related business.
Auto ScalingIntegrates with ESS and SLB to implement auto scaling
Perf IsolationcGPU can run multiple containers on a single GPU and isolate the GPU applications among the containers.

Key Strengths

Claims: flexible, elastic GPU instances for AI/HPC/graphics
global GPU resource deployment
high network performance via SHENLONG (up to 24 million pps and 64 Gbit/s over VPCs)
auxiliary tools (AIACC
FastGPU, cGPU)
support for main ML frameworks and distributed training optimizations
